hadoop安装与配置finalshell
时间: 2023-12-16 11:24:59 浏览: 30
Hadoop是一个开源的分布式计算平台,它可以处理大规模数据集。以下是Hadoop的安装和配置步骤:
1. 下载Hadoop并解压缩。
2. 配置环境变量,将Hadoop的bin目录添加到PATH中。
3. 修改Hadoop的配置文件,包括core-site.xml和hdfs-site.xml。这些文件位于Hadoop的etc/hadoop目录下。
4. 启动Hadoop集群,可以使用start-all.sh脚本启动Hadoop集群。
5. 验证Hadoop是否正常工作,可以使用hadoop version命令查看Hadoop的版本信息。
如果你需要搭建Hadoop的完全分布式环境,可以参考引用中提供的文档。该文档详细介绍了Hadoop完全分布式环境搭建的所有步骤,并提供了图文并茂的说明。如果你在搭建过程中遇到问题,可以留言寻求在线支持。
相关问题
hadoop安装与配置zookeeper
Hadoop是一个分布式计算框架,而Zookeeper是一个分布式协调服务。在Hadoop集群中,Zookeeper用于协调Hadoop集群中的各个节点,以确保它们之间的通信和同步。下面是Hadoop安装与配置Zookeeper的步骤:
1.安装Java环境
在安装Hadoop和Zookeeper之前,需要先安装Java环境。可以从Oracle官网下载Java安装包,然后按照提示进行安装。
2.安装Hadoop
下载Hadoop安装包并解压缩,然后将解压缩后的文件夹移动到指定的目录下。接下来,需要编辑Hadoop的配置文件,包括core-site.xml、hdfs-site.xml和mapred-site.xml等文件,以便将Hadoop配置为适合您的环境。
3.安装Zookeeper
下载Zookeeper安装包并解压缩,然后将解压缩后的文件夹移动到指定的目录下。接下来,需要编辑Zookeeper的配置文件,包括zoo.cfg等文件,以便将Zookeeper配置为适合您的环境。
4.启动Zookeeper
在启动Zookeeper之前,需要确保已经启动了Hadoop集群。然后,可以使用以下命令启动Zookeeper:
```
bin/zkServer.sh start
```
5.配置Hadoop使用Zookeeper
在Hadoop的配置文件中,需要添加以下配置,以便Hadoop可以使用Zookeeper:
```
<property>
<name>ha.zookeeper.quorum</name>
<value>zk1.example.com:2181,zk2.example.com:2181,zk3.example.com:2181</value>
<description>A list of ZooKeeper servers used by the ZKFailoverController.</description>
</property>
```
6.测试Zookeeper
可以使用以下命令测试Zookeeper是否正常工作:
```
bin/zkCli.sh -server zk1.example.com:2181
```
伪分布式hadoop安装与配置
伪分布式Hadoop安装与配置的步骤如下:
1. 下载和解压Hadoop:从Hadoop官方网站下载Hadoop的二进制文件,并将其解压到所需的目录中。
2. 配置Hadoop环境变量:编辑~/.bashrc文件,在文件末尾添加以下行,并保存文件。
```
export HADOOP_HOME=/usr/local/hadoop
export PATH=$PATH:$HADOOP_HOME/bin
```
使用`source ~/.bashrc`命令使环境变量生效。
3. 配置Hadoop的core-site.xml文件:打开/usr/local/hadoop/etc/hadoop/core-site.xml文件,添加以下配置信息:
```
<property>
<name>fs.defaultFS</name>
<value>hdfs://localhost:9000</value>
</property>
```
4. 配置Hadoop的hdfs-site.xml文件:打开/usr/local/hadoop/etc/hadoop/hdfs-site.xml文件,添加以下配置信息:
```
<property>
<name>dfs.replication</name>
<value>1</value>
</property>
```
5. 格式化Hadoop文件系统:运行以下命令以格式化Hadoop文件系统:
```
hdfs namenode -format
```
6. 启动Hadoop集群:运行以下命令以启动Hadoop集群:
```
start-dfs.sh
```
此命令将启动Hadoop的NameNode和DataNode服务。
7. 验证Hadoop安装是否成功:运行以下命令来检查Hadoop是否可用,并显示Hadoop的版本信息:
```
hadoop version
```
如果成功显示Hadoop的版本信息,则说明Hadoop安装和配置成功。